Cita: Private Sub Command6_Click()
Set RecSQL = New ADODB.Recordset
RecSQL.Open "SELECT * FROM pacientes "
If RecSQL.EOF Then
MsgBox "No coincide ningún registro, modifique lo ingresado para la busqueda", vbExclamation
Else
RecSQL.MoveFirst
Text7 = (RecSQL.Fields(1))
End If
End Sub
Asi llenas los text con los campos de la tabla:
Código:
Set RecSQL = New ADODB.Recordset
RecSQL.Open "SELECT * FROM pacientes"
If RecSQL.EOF Then
MsgBox "No coincide ningún registro, modifique lo ingresado para la busqueda", vbExclamation
Else
RecSQL.MoveFirst
Text1.Text= RecSQL!campo1
Text2.Text= RecSQL!campo2
Text3.Text= RecSQL!campo3
Text4.Text= RecSQL!campo4
....
.....
End If
End Sub
No te daba error al abrir el Recordset? ya que te falto esto:
Código:
RecSQL.Open "SELECT * FROM pacientes", BD, adOpenStatic, adLockOptimistic, adCmdText